WebDec 6, 2024 · Diaphragmatic Breathing for Belching-Inducing GERD. ... In this small study of 36 patients with excessive belching and PPI-refractory GERD, 15 were taught diaphragmatic breathing (DB) once weekly for 4 weeks vs a wait-list control. The wait-list control was also taught the DB after their waiting was complete.
